Title :
Improving the Performance of a Ray Tracing Algorithm Using a GPU

Abstract :
This article presents the application of parallel computing techniques using a Graphics Processing Unit (GPU)in order to improve the computational efficiency of a ray tracing algorithm. Three different GPU implementations of the ray tracing algorithm are presented. The experimental evaluation of the proposed methods demonstrates that a significant reduction of the computing time can be obtained when compared with a CPU implementation, making a step forward to the real-time calculation of scene brightness on desktop computers.
